Understanding Double Face Fabric

Definition and Characteristics

Double Face Fabric is a unique textile that features two distinct sides, offering different colors, textures, or patterns. This means that both sides can be used aesthetically, providing versatility in design. Generally woven, this fabric can be composed of various materials, including wool, silk, or synthetic fibers, allowing for a range of applications from casual wear to high-end fashion. Key characteristics include:

  • Reversibility: Each side offers a unique look, allowing for a variety of styles depending on which side is exposed.
  • Thickness and Weight: It typically has a weightier feel than standard fabrics, lending drape and structure to garments.
  • Durability: Often crafted for longevity, it stands up well to wear and washing, making it a practical choice for everyday apparel.

Types of Double Face Fabric

There are several types depending on the fiber used and the weaving technique. Understanding these types can help you select the right fabric for your specific project. Here’s a quick overview:

Type Material Common Uses
Wool Double Face Wool Coats, jackets
Silk Double Face Silk Dresses, evening wear
Cotton Blend Cotton/Synthetic Everyday apparel, scarves
Synthetic Double Face Polyester/Nylon Sportswear, fashion wear

Each type brings its own texture and styling possibilities, enabling you to create meaningful pieces tailored to your desired looks and practicality. Understanding these differences will certainly enhance your fabric selection process!

Sewing with Double Face Fabric

When it comes to creating stunning garments with Double Face Fabric, knowing the right techniques can make all the difference in achieving professional results. Below are detailed guidelines to help you sew effectively with this versatile material.

Essential Tools and Equipment

To start your project, gather the essential tools that will aid you in working with this unique fabric:

  • Rotary Cutter or Fabric Scissors: A rotary cutter provides a clean and precise cut, while good fabric scissors ensure that edges do not fray.
  • Cutting Mat: Protect your work surface and keep your fabric from slipping.
  • Pins and Clips: Opt for silk pins or fabric clips to hold layers securely together without damaging the fabric.
  • Sewing Machine: A machine with adjustable stitching settings makes it easier to work with different fabric thicknesses.
  • Walking Foot: Consider using a walking foot, which feeds multiple layers of fabric evenly, preventing slipping or puckering.

Techniques for Cutting and Pinning

To achieve accuracy and minimize waste when cutting:

  1. Measure Precisely: Use a measuring tape and database your pattern pieces before cutting to ensure accurate dimensions.
  2. Lay Flat: Always lay your fabric flat on the cutting mat, ensuring there are no wrinkles.
  3. Cut One Layer at a Time: For best results, cut each layer separately to avoid shifting.
  4. Pin with Care: Align the fabric edges neatly and pin them securely. Use clips for thicker layers to avoid any fabric distortion.

Stitching Methods for Best Results

The right stitching techniques ensure durability and a polished look:

  • Straight Stitch: Use a standard straight stitch for most seams. Adjust the stitch length between 2.5 to 3.0 mm for a balanced finish.
  • Zigzag Stitch: Employ a zigzag stitch on the edges to prevent fraying, especially if you’re working with a raw edge.
  • French Seams: For extra strength and a clean look, consider using French seams, which enclose raw edges within themselves.
  • Topstitching: Use a contrasting thread color to add a decorative element. Topstitching also reinforces seams and improves the structure of garments.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

When working with Double Face Fabric, you may encounter some challenges unique to its characteristics. Here are effective strategies for troubleshooting these common issues, ensuring your projects turn out as beautifully as envisioned.

Dealing with Slippage

Slippage is a common problem when sewing with Double Face Fabric due to its smooth surfaces. To mitigate this issue:

  • Use Fabric Weights: Place fabric weights on your layers while cutting and sewing. This helps prevent movement during the process.
  • Choose the Right Presser Foot: A walking foot can help keep the layers aligned as you sew.
  • Pin Effectively: Use sharp pins to secure the fabric before sewing. Position them close to the sewing line for maximum control.

Preventing Curling Edges

Curling edges can be frustrating and affect the overall appearance of your project. Here are some tips to prevent this occurrence:

  • Adjust Your Cutting Technique: Always cut with sharp scissors or a rotary cutter to ensure clean edges that lie flat.
  • Stay Stitching: Work a line of stay stitching around the edges to help maintain shape and prevent curling.
  • Pressing: Use steam while pressing your seams. This will help set the shape of the fabric and reduce curling.

Fixing Stitching Problems

If your stitches don’t look quite right, don’t worry. Here’s how to fix common stitching problems:

  • Thread Tension: Check your sewing machine’s thread tension. It may need adjustment for the thicker nature of Double Face Fabric.
  • Needle Size: Ensure you are using the correct needle. A universal or ballpoint needle is often best for this type of fabric.
  • Stitch Type: Consider using a straight stitch for a clean finish. A zigzag stitch may also work but can create unwanted puckering.
